This family-run vineyard is situated in the gentle rolling hills of the pretty Entre-Deux-Mers region of Bordeaux, surrounded by copses of mature trees, and now boasts a state-of-the-art winery, producing award-winning Bordeaux wines for the contemporary palate.

This case contains three bottles of each of these wines:

Château Lamothe-Vincent Réserve Blanc 2021
AOP Bordeaux sec
This first white is an exquisitely crafted blend of 87% Sauvignon Blanc fermented in stainless steel with 13% Semillon, which is barrique-fermented.
It has a fresh floral, leafy, waxy nose which leads into a silky mouthful of gooseberry and pears, finishing with gentle acidity and good length. Remarkable value.

Château Lamothe-Vincent Intense Sauvignon Blanc 2020
AOP Bordeaux sec
Fabien selected the best grapes to make this special 100% Sauvignon Blanc cuvée, which has controlled cold fermentation and is then left on the lees for four months.
Racy blackcurrant leaf aromas leap out of the glass. It is full of concentrated mango/guava fruit and gooseberry flavours with a lovely mineral finish and gentle acidity. Great as an aperitif or with fish dishes.
